It takes an average of 18m to travel from Stratford (London) to Caledonian Road & Barnsbury by train, over a distance of around 5 miles (8 km). There are normally 173 trains per day travelling from Stratford (London) to Caledonian Road & Barnsbury and tickets for this journey start from £6.70 when you book in advance.

The average journey time from Stratford (London) to Caledonian Road & Barnsbury by train is 18 minutes, although on the fastest services it can take just 16 minutes. You'll usually find 173 trains per day travelling the 5 miles (8 km) between these two destinations. Direct trains are usually available every day on the route to Caledonian Road & Barnsbury. You'll probably be travelling with London Overground to get to Caledonian Road & Barnsbury, as they are the main operators of services on this route.
